Beach Cities Health District Board Election 2020: 3 Seats Open

Voters will head to the polls Tuesday to vote for three of the six candidates vying to represent Beach Cities Health District.

REDONDO BEACH, CA — Redondo, Hermosa and Manhattan Beach residents will choose Tuesday which candidates they want to represent them as Beach Cities Health District member of the Board of Directors.

Many voters have already cast their ballot via early voting or mail-in voting due to the pandemic. Voting centers are open and people can also drop off ballots there.

There are six candidates for Beach Cities Health District member of the Board of Directors, which is a 4-year term.

"The Board of Directors of the Beach Cities Health District consists of five (5) Directors, each of whom must be a registered voter residing in the District (see map of jurisdiction)," according to Beach Cities Health District's website.

Voters will also decide which of the three candidates running for West Basin District 3 will fill the one open seat for a 4-year term.
